Soca Royale was more than a musical battle royale. People of all ages went to Bushy Park, St Philip, yesterday for hours of fun and relaxation, as they soaked in the salubrious atmosphere along with the music. These youngsters, though savouring the sweet sounds coming from the stage, had lots of space to play and “let off steam”, as the day’s two competitions (Sweet Soca and Party Monarch) turned the home of local motorsport into a panoramic party/picnic venue.
